Marks Tey is equipped with a variety of facilities to enhance your travel experience. The ticket office operates with extensive hours, open from 5:35 AM to 10:10 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, and from 8:20 AM to 7:30 PM on Sundays. Ticket machines are readily accessible, enabling you to collect pre-purchased tickets with ease.
For those requiring assistance, staff are available daily, ready to help you with any queries or requirements. While luggage storage isn’t available, you will find accessibility measures such as step-free access to all platforms albeit with a longer transfer time between them due to the station layout. Marks Tey also caters to cyclists, offering 260 bike parking spaces and secured compounds to ensure your bikes are safe while you travel.
The station is accommodating to travelers with accessibility needs, providing wheelchair availability, an induction loop, and accessible toilets. Whether you're grabbing a quick refreshment from Coffeelink or utilizing the free Wi-Fi provided, Marks Tey ensures that your needs are met while waiting for your train.

Elmstead Woods station is equipped to provide a smooth travel experience for all. For those in need of purchasing or collecting tickets, the station houses ticket machines along with a ticket office that caters to all your queries from Monday to Friday between 6:00 AM and 7:30 PM, and on weekends during shorter hours. The convenience of smartcard issuance and validators is also available for those preferring seamless tech-forward payment methods.
In terms of accessibility, Elmstead Woods offers step-free access to platform 4 for outbound journeys from London. However, entering the station from other platforms requires navigating steps via a footbridge. Assistance for those requiring help is readily available, with staff present to offer support during station operating hours. Although there's no waiting room available, ample seating areas provide a place to rest.
For your refreshments, the station houses a cozy coffee shop and vending machines, ensuring your caffeine fix or quick snack is just a step away. However, the station does not have an ATM or currency exchange facilities, so plan accordingly.
Getting to and from Elmstead Woods station is effortlessly supported by various transport connections. If you need further travel options, taxis are readily accessible near the station entrance. For those preferring to take the bus, printed local bus services information is available to help plan your journey. During rail maintenance, reliable rail replacement bus services are offered towards Lewisham and Orpington. The departure points for these services can be easily found via what3words location coordinates provided within the station's vicinity.
